Salt Composition

Levocetirizine (5mg) + Montelukast (10mg)

Overview Scoliv-M Tablet

AllergicEase tablets combine medications to alleviate allergy symptoms including nasal congestion, runny nose, sneezing, itching, swelling, watery eyes, and airway inflammation. This facilitates easier breathing. Dosage and duration are determined by your physician and depend on individual response. Continue treatment as prescribed; premature discontinuation may lead to symptom recurrence and condition exacerbation. Inform your doctor of all other medications you are using, as interactions are possible. Common side effects, such as nausea, diarrhea, vomiting, dry mouth, headache, rash, flu-like symptoms, and tiredness, are usually transient. Report any concerning side effects immediately. Drowsiness and dizziness may occur; avoid driving or activities requiring concentration until the effects are known. Alcohol consumption should be avoided due to potential increased sleepiness. Self-medication and sharing medication are strongly discouraged. Adequate hydration is recommended during treatment. Prior to commencing treatment, disclose any kidney conditions to your doctor.

How Scoliv-M Tablet works:

Aller-Duo tablets contain levocetirizine and montelukast, offering relief from allergic sneezing and rhinorrhea. Levocetirizine, an antihistamine, counteracts histamine, a substance triggering nasal discharge, ocular irritation, and sneezing. Montelukast, a leukotriene receptor antagonist, inhibits leukotriene activity, thus lessening airway and nasal inflammation and improving allergy symptoms.

SAFETY ADVICE

AlcoholAlcoholCAUTION

Use caution when combining Scoliv-M Tablet and alcohol. Seek medical advice before doing so.

PregnancyPregnancySAFE IF PRESCRIBED

The use of Scoliv-M Tablets during pregnancy is typically deemed safe. Preclinical trials in animals revealed minimal or no negative impacts on fetal development; nevertheless, data from human trials are scarce.

Breast feedingBreast feedingUNSAFE

Lactation and Scoliv-M Tablet are incompatible. Evidence indicates potential infant toxicity from this medication.

DrivingDrivingUNSAFE

Taking Scoliv-M Tablets might cause drowsiness, blurred vision, or dizziness. Refrain from driving if you experience these effects.

KidneyKidneyCAUTION

Patients with impaired kidney function should use Scoliv-M Tablets cautiously, potentially requiring dosage modification under medical supervision. Scoliv-M Tablets are contraindicated in individuals with severe kidney disease.

LiverLiverCAUTION

Patients with severe hepatic impairment should use Scoliv-M Tablets cautiously, potentially requiring dosage modification. Consult your physician for guidance. Data regarding Scoliv-M Tablet use in such patients is limited. Dosage changes are not advised for individuals with mild to moderate liver dysfunction.

What if you forget to take Scoliv-M Tablet :

Should you forget a Scoliv-M Tablet dose, take it immediately. If your next dose is nearly due, however, omit the missed dose and resume your usual dosing pattern. Never take a double dose.

FAQs on Scoliv-M Tablet

Scoliv-M Tablets combine montelukast and levocetirizine to alleviate allergy symptoms. Levocetirizine, an antihistamine, reduces allergy symptoms such as runny nose, sneezing, watery eyes, and cough by lowering the body's allergy-causing chemicals. Montelukast further combats symptoms by blocking leukotrienes, thus decreasing airway and nasal inflammation.
Scoliv-M Tablet commonly causes drowsiness. Refrain from driving, operating machinery, or performing tasks requiring alertness until your doctor advises otherwise. Avoid alcohol and other central nervous system depressants (including cough/cold medicines, certain pain relievers, and sleep aids) to prevent excessive sleepiness and the risk of falls or accidents.
Continue taking Scoliv-M tablets as your doctor instructed. If you develop side effects or your allergies worsen, contact your doctor for further assessment.
Dry mouth is a possible side effect of Scoliv-M Tablet. To alleviate this, stay well-hydrated by drinking water frequently throughout the day and keeping a glass by your bedside. Use lip balm as needed for dry lips.
Avoid alcohol while using Scoliv-M Tablets; alcohol consumption intensifies the medication's drowsiness.
Increasing your Scoliv-M Tablet dosage won't improve its effectiveness; it only increases the risk of side effects. If your symptoms worsen, seek medical advice.
Store this medication in its original, tightly closed container as directed on the label. Discard any unused medication and keep it out of reach of children, pets, and others.
